DP-3 Complain Format to
Magistrate
IN THE COURT OF CHIEF JUDICIAL
MAGISTRATE,THANE
Complaint No. __________ of
2011
Name and Address of the
Complainant
— Complainant
VERSUS
Mrs . (Name and address of
Mrs.X)
Mr. FIL (Name and address of
FIL)
Mrs.MIL (Name and address of
MIL)
Mr BIL (Name and Address of
BIL)
Ms./Mrs.SIL (Name and address
of SIL)
–Accused
Respected Sir,
The complainant respectfully
submits as under:-
1. That the complainant is
permanent resident of (address of the complainant)
2. That the accused No. 1 is
the wife of the complainant.The accused No.2 and
3 are father-in-law and
mother-in-law of the complainant.The accused No.4 is the
brother-in-law and accused no.5
is the sister-in-law of the complainant.
3. That the marriage of the
complainant was solemnized with accused no. 1 on 31-08-2010 .However no child
was born out the said wedlock.
4. That at the time of the
said marriage, it was one of the condition of the complainant and his family
members that the marriage should be solemnized in a very simple manner and no
dowry/cash/ornaments etc shall be given to the accused no.1 and the complainant
and his family members by the accused no. 2,3,4 & 5 and their family relatives.
5. That in spite of the
aforesaid condition of the complainant and his family members, the accused
persons left the dowry articles in shape of Cash/ Ornaments/clothes/other
articles in (address of the matrimonial relationship) (Detailed list is enclosed
herewith as Annexure A-1 with the present complaint, which may be read as part
and parcel of this complaint also).It is most respectfully submitted that the
complainant and his family members, time and again, requested the accused
persons to take back the aforesaid dowry articles as they were having no lust
for it.And further the said articles already existed in the house of the
complainant.
6. That the accused no. 1
remained in the matrimonial house
with the complainant and his family for ___ months and during this time the
complainant and his father notices sharp changes in the behavior of the accused
no. 1 as she started creating bad atmosphere in the house and started
quarreling with the complainant and his family members on pity issues. The situation
started getting worsened day by day due to frequent interference of the accused
no.2,3,4& 5 in the matrimonial relationship of the complainant and accused
no.1. The complainant was having great expectations from the accused no. 1 ,as
after marriage, she will maintain their house being an Indian women. However
the accused no.1 never realized her responsibility and always harassed the
complainant and his family members on small and petty matters.
7 That with the passage of the
time, behavior of the accused no. 1, became too worse and later on accused no.1
started to harass the complainant to leave old age ailing parents of the
complainant and though them out of the house or to be a GHAR JAMAI and live
with her parents. It is submitted here that the complainant, time and again,
requested the accused no. 1 to treat his parents and her own parents and give
their proper care and respect..However accused no. 1 remained strict to her
condition.
8. That thereafter, the
accused no. 1 in conspiracy with other accused persons started making
allegations on the complainant and his family regarding demand of dowry and
further started threatening to implicate them in a false and frivolous cases
(both criminal and Civil)
9. That when the accused
persons failed to force the complainant to throw the old age ailing parents of
the complainant from the matrimonial house of the complainant and accused no.1
or shift to the parental home of accused no. 1 and be a GHAR
JAMAI,thereafter,the accused no. 1 lodged a false and frivolous complain
against the complainant. On the basis of said complaint, FIR no._____ dated
mm/dd/yyyy under section ____,_____& _____ of Indian Penal Code in _______
Police Station .It is most respectfully submitted that in the said FIR, it was
alleged by the accused no. 1 that her parents have given Dowry articles delared
in annexure “A1” and further accused no.2,3,4&5 have given a sum of
Rs.1,50,000/-(Rupees One lakh fifty thousand only) as dowry before marriage,
which were never demanded by the complainant and his family members. Besides
this the accused no.1 had given list of articles including ornaments, clothes,
electronic products, cash and other household articles with the said FIR, which
they have allegedly given as Dowry in the said marriage.List of the articles
prepared by the accused no.1 is enclosed herewith for the kind perusal of this
Hon’ble court. It is
relevant to mention here that
the aforesaid list is handwritten by accused no. 1 and further she has signed
it.
10. That it is submitted that
the Dowry Prohibition Act, 1961, as
amended up-to-date stipulated that anyone who demands or gives dowry can face
punishment. In this peculiar circumstances ,it is absolutely proved that the
accused persons have admitted that they have given dowry to complainant and his
family members. Hence, the complainant seeks indulgence of this Hon’ble Court
that directions may be issued to the concerned SHO to register a case against
the accused persons.
11. That it is submitted here
that the articles stated in Annexure A-1 were given by the accused persons,
treating it consideration for marriage.
12. That in the modern days,
there are multiple cases, containing false and baseless allegations under
section IPC 498A and the Domestic
Violence Act 2005, are being filed against husbands and their parents
relatives. And the said FIR is one example, where the complainant and his
family members have suffered in the hands of the accused persons. And the
accused persons are taking premium of their own wrongs.
13. That the complainants
video complaint dated dd/mm/yyyy requested to Superintendent of
Police/Office of the Police Commissioner (as per the case) City Name,
to register a case against the accused persons under Section 3 of Dowry
Prohibition Act,1961. However no action has been taken by the police against
the said accused and the complainant, without having any other option, has
invoked the jurisdiction of this Hon’ble court. Hence the present complaint.
It is, therefore, respectfully prayed that the present complaint may kindly be
accepted and directions to be issued under section 156(3) Cr.P.C. to the
concerned S.H.O. to lodge an FIR under section 3 of Dowry Prohibition Act
against the accused persons and to investigate the matter in accordance with law,
in the interest of justice.
Place : Name of your City
–Complainant
Dated: dd/mm/yyyy
–Through Counsel or
PARTY-IN-PERSON [PIP]
(Name of the advocated OR Name
of Self if it is PIP)
